Not as good as everyone says it is...Lacks Reliability
faith7430, 10/08/2011
2011 Chevrolet Traverse LTZ 4dr SUV (3.6L 6cyl 6A)
5 of 17 people found this review helpful
I have less than 5000 miles in less than 3 months and the car has been into the shop at least 10 times already. The actuator motor was replaced in under 1000 miles, the entire computer went out in less than 2000 miles, which left me stranded in the middle of the night away from home, and there has continued to be one thing after another going wrong with this vehicle. Too bad GM won't stand behind their vehicles cause all I have gotten from them is the run around and a "maintenance package". I just want a reliable vehicle and I didn't think that was too much to ask for when I purchased it.
If You Have 3 or More Children, Read On ....
massmanboston, 03/20/2011
2011 Chevrolet Traverse LT1 4dr SUV AWD (3.6L 6cyl 6A)
14 of 66 people found this review helpful
Very few choices when looking for 3 rows AND reasonable cargo room and you can't/don't want to own an Expedition/Escalade/Armada, etc. The Traverse is your best choice for ride comfort, roominess, good looks, and features that come close to being worth the price. Choose your options carefully and don't be fooled into paying more than 500-600 over invoice max. If you do your homework and want to spend $35K or less, this is the vehicle for you and you have 3+ kids. Great for the car pool, tailgating, long rides (although mileage kind of sucks), and trips to Lowes. Best options are on LT1 are Bluetooth, sunroof, and heated seats if you can find one that has it.
